Scanner and Printer Maintenance Tips
Regular upkeep of your scanner and printer can dramatically improve its performance. To keep these devices in tip-top shape, implement these simple tips:
* Wipe down the scanner bed and printer heads every week. Use a microfiber cloth for best effects.
* Replace toner cartridges before running out.
This prevents print quality issues.
* Keep your scanner software updated to maximize performance. Manufacturers often release updates to improve functionality.
Troubleshooting Your Printer: Step-by-Step Guide
Is your printer giving you a headache? Don't fret! Most common printer problems can be fixed with a little bit of investigation. Before you reach out to technical support, try these simple steps. First, inspect the ink levels and make sure they are adequate. Then, verify that the printer is correctly connected to your computer via Wi-Fi. If you're still having trouble, examine the printer's instructions for specific diagnostic tips.
- Remove any paper jams by carefully pulling out any trapped paper.
- Reboot both your printer and computer. Sometimes a simple restart can resolve minor issues.
- Update the latest printer drivers from the manufacturer's website. Outdated drivers can cause compatibility problems.
If these steps don't work the problem, it may be time to call to a professional printer repair service for further support. Good luck!
